activemq::core::ActiveMQTransaction::RollbackTask Class Reference

Inheritance diagram for activemq::core::ActiveMQTransaction::RollbackTask:

activemq::concurrent::Runnable List of all members.

Public Member Functions

 RollbackTask (ActiveMQMessageListener *listener, ActiveMQConnection *connection, ActiveMQSession *session, MessageList &messages, int maxRedeliveries, int redeliveryDelay)
virtual void run (void)

Private Attributes

int redeliveryDelay
int maxRedeliveries
MessageList messages
ActiveMQMessageListenerlistener
ActiveMQConnectionconnection
ActiveMQSessionsession

Constructor & Destructor Documentation

activemq::core::ActiveMQTransaction::RollbackTask::RollbackTask ActiveMQMessageListener listener,
ActiveMQConnection connection,
ActiveMQSession session,
MessageList messages,
int  maxRedeliveries,
int  redeliveryDelay
[inline]
 


Member Function Documentation

void ActiveMQTransaction::RollbackTask::run void   )  [virtual]
 

Run method - called by the Thread class in the context of the thread.

Implements activemq::concurrent::Runnable.


Member Data Documentation

ActiveMQConnection* activemq::core::ActiveMQTransaction::RollbackTask::connection [private]
 

ActiveMQMessageListener* activemq::core::ActiveMQTransaction::RollbackTask::listener [private]
 

int activemq::core::ActiveMQTransaction::RollbackTask::maxRedeliveries [private]
 

MessageList activemq::core::ActiveMQTransaction::RollbackTask::messages [private]
 

int activemq::core::ActiveMQTransaction::RollbackTask::redeliveryDelay [private]
 

ActiveMQSession* activemq::core::ActiveMQTransaction::RollbackTask::session [private]
 


The documentation for this class was generated from the following files:
Generated on Thu Aug 3 18:03:32 2006 for activemq-cpp by  doxygen 1.4.5